The study was guided by two objectives. The design of the study was descriptive survey design, while sampling technique adopted was purposive sampling of four professional departments. Method of data analysis for research questions involved using a combination of descriptive and inferential statistics, mean and standard deviation. The findings revealed that though cataloguing and classification of information resources are highly practiced with the use of standard tools, the digital age has not impacted on her cataloguing practices, as the practices are not ICT-driven in this digital age. Cataloguing and classification practices are not automated, e-tools are not effectively used in cataloguing and classification, and even resource description and access (RDA) has not been implemented in the apex library of the nation. It specifically targets first year postgraduate students of UCC. Awareness, usage, training, and access were explored. A survey method was employed and a structured questionnaire was utilized to solicit data. The findings revealed that, though students are aware of electronic resources, they do not fully utilize them to support their academic pursuit due to poor level of information literacy skills. However, few students had not participated in all information literacy skills training organized by the library. Results from the study showed that, significant number of postgraduate students do access electronic resources when on campus and mostly use electronic devices such as laptops, ipad, desktop computers, and mobile phones. The findings indicated that students use the electronic resources to complete assignments, write project work, to update lessons note, for research, and up-date themselves on new information in their fields of study. The investigation was mainly based on interviews. The interviews were conducted in four Ghanaian public university libraries from January 2014 to March 2015. In all, 38 senior members were interviewed. The findings indicated among other that the libraries under study purchase their library materials through donations, purchase and legal deposits. Also, other ways of acquiring knowledge/information in the library were: the socialisation, externalisation, combination and internalisation of artefacts. A spectrum of E-resources that have emerged during this time are chiefly responsible to this transformation and changed landscape of libraries in terms of collection development, storage and provisioning their access. It has created tremendous opportunities for librarians to be innovative in order to provide information services relevant to new situations and conditions like the discovery services. A study in this context was taken up to understand the efforts of librarians in travelling extra miles to accomplish the information needs of the generation z, also denoted as new millennial. The study presents the survey results obtained from 150 professionals from engineering college libraries in Karnataka, India. It describes the initiatives, taken by the librarians in e-resources collection building and efforts and work undertaken in providing access to e-Resources. It also examines barriers coming in the way of promoting the use of e-Resource services. Findings reveal that, majority of the librarians are providing digital library services in spite of lack of support from the management and also the diminishing demand of library users.
